Document Controller

What the Role Involves
This is a practical, coordination-focused role where you’ll be involved in the full document lifecycle across multiple renewable sites:
Document Management

  • Maintaining, organising, and distributing project documentation
  • Producing EPC completion packs, O&M manuals, and ensuring compliance
  • Supporting the compilation and upkeep of Health & Safety files

Accuracy & Compliance

  • Collating documentation for revenue requirements (e.g., CfDs)
  • Checking and cross-referencing information for consistency and traceability

Coordination & Communication

  • Working with internal teams, subcontractors, and suppliers to verify documentation
  • Resolving document queries and ensuring information flow between stakeholders

Tracking & Archiving

  • Managing trackers and document lists
  • Ensuring documentation is issued on schedule for each build
  • Archiving in line with contractor and project standards

Project Support

  • Assisting with site visit organisation and snagging list progress
  • Supporting EPC milestones such as TOC, IAC and FAC to help keep projects moving

Data & Reporting

  • Producing reports for SPVs and Asset Management
  • Using data for contractual reporting including performance and availability figures
